25 Jan 2010 | 12:01 UTC — New York
Platts will launch eWindow software for its US Gulf Coast distillates assessment process for Colonial Pipeline grades on Friday, January 29.
This will create a different format for published bid and offer headlines on PGA page 400.
For example, a headline that currently appears as " USGC Distillates: C8 61: Company XXX bids Mar -3.00 cts/gal, 25kb" would instead be published as "Platts Distillates 61 USGC C08, Company XX bids Mar $-0.0300/gal for 25."
In the new headline structure, the volume being bid for will be expressed as a multiple of 25,000 barrels, with a minimum volume of 25,000 barrels.
Also, differentials are expressed in $/gal, rather than cents/gal.
Company short-form names may also appear differently.
